Champion Safe Shifts Sports Inc Dealers to Challenger 20 Model
Event summary
- Champion Safe concluded its Spring Outdoor Show with Sports Inc dealers, transitioning from the Model T to the Challenger 20 safe.
- The Challenger 20 introduces a 120V internal power outlet and black-chrome hardware, replacing the Model T.
- Champion Safe emphasized its Challenger and Trophy Series during the event, targeting independent retail showrooms.
- Sports Inc Spring Outdoor Show serves as a key ordering event for independent retailers to align inventory with seasonal demand.
